We stayed 3 nights. Very clean, warm welcome in this bohemian arty Guest House. Try to get bedrooms 23 and 24 which have small balcony with views to Trogir. Great breakfasts served in a smart 'bedouin' style upmarket tent in the garden area. Many facilities (kettle/fridge/lounge area) at your disposal, and you are made to feel at home. Most of... more

We chose the Domus Maritima having read some good TA reports and also having been warned off another hotel in central Trogir. First thing to say about the Domus is that it's more like staying in someones home and therefore does not have all the facilities that a hotel would offer. We stayed here in August. It was away from the old town of Trogir which was great as it was much quieter. There is a little taxi boat outside the hotel who brings you over & back every 10mins or so & is very very cheap, and a very nice way to get accross to the city especially at night... more
